Output 3de8fd6b267d180e1ad29e5fd63c77559a6beaba7373fe35986c9cc11eccba1e:2

value
935655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df1b13d2c69b0ab3014a93e5e06e703ed6426547 OP_EQUAL
address
3N2h3hGZs3iJchTLq7rdmpf1yQCPBCZ6Dp
transaction
3de8fd6b267d180e1ad29e5fd63c77559a6beaba7373fe35986c9cc11eccba1e
spent
true